working principle of ice making machine

Ice machine works as follows: 1, chilled water storage tank with pump continue to circulate through the evaporator plate or grid points; 2, after running through the compressor suction – Compression – Exhaust – condensation (liquefaction) – Festival Flow – again in the evaporator at a low temperature of -10 to -18 degrees chilled water in the evaporator absorbs heat of vaporization temperature of 0 degrees constantly lower temperature in the evaporator surface condenses into ice when the ice condenses to a certain thickness. When, after the refrigerant evaporation temperature reaches the thermostat set temperature, i.e. the defrosting the solenoid valve is turned on the heat pump is often used in the form of de-icing. realize once again the next loop.

Ice Making Cycle:
By supplementing water valves, water automatically enters a water storage tank, and then by the flow control valve to the water through the pump head to the shunt, where evenly spray water onto the ice surface, the same as the curtain flowing ice maker a wall surface, the water is cooled to the freezing point, without being evaporated frozen water will flow through the porous water reservoir tank, the cycle restarts work.

Ice defrosting cycle:
When ice thickness reaches a desired (thickness by the operator / user to arbitrarily select), the hot gas discharged from the compressor re-directed back to the ice maker in the folder wall, a substituted low temperature liquid refrigerant. When this wall between the ice and the evaporation of water to form a thin film layer, this layer of water film will be free to fall into the slot below the ice by gravity role, played the role of lubrication. The water in the ice harvest cycle generated will return to water reservoir through a porous groove, so that also prevents the machine wet ice is discharged.

Condenser:
There are air-cooled, water-cooled or evaporative condensers implementation. Evaporative is mounted in place above the ice machine, a water-cooled condenser were mounted below the bottom or refrigeration system of the ice machine, and air-cooled condenser installed in the ice making machine can be installed according to the actual situation with can also be installed outdoors. If necessary, water-cooled condenser can be used in the boat or shore side, the use of seawater for cooling. Evaporative cooling can be used in high ambient air temperatures, but efficiency and economic point of view, it is inappropriate under the water or air-cooled refrigeration conditions.
